HeinrichReich Posted July 27, 2020 Share Posted July 27, 2020 I noticed last weekend that it's now exactly as they stated it in march: The exchange of messages between PS3 and all non-PS3 systems doesn't work anymore. But you can still send messages from one PS3 to another PS3 and also invites are still working ?. On one hand I like it, because I don't have to delete the huge pile of messages on my PS3 anymore, after I had a long chat in PS Messages App. On the other hand I see the old console generation dying and that makes me a bit sad ?. Never seen word from official Playstation sources, but this is being said over and over the years and it makes total sense since it's indeed the same network they run. The Playstation Store is indeed a bit different between the consoles and for many years (Since 2015 at least) has trouble to run properly on ps3, but outside that, the network is the same across all platforms which is why you can still play your PSP online and even download games already bought on there.
